WASHINGTON DC (May 17, 2019) — Today, Co-Chairs of the Congressional Aluminum Caucus, Representatives Dave Loebsack (D-IA-02), Larry Bucshon MD (R-IN-08), Suzan DelBene (D-WA-01), and Bill Johnson (R-OH-06), applaud the removal of the Section 232 aluminum tariffs that have caused unintended consequences for the domestic-aluminum industry. The Aluminum Caucus has worked tirelessly in seeking the removal of the tariffs, without quotas, on Canada and Mexico since their implementation.

WASHINGTON DC (May 16, 2019) — On Friday, May 17, Senator Charles "Chuck" Grassley of Iowa will be in Davenport and Buffalo for meetings with community leaders, emergency managers, small business owners, and other Iowans affected by flooding in the region. The topic of the meetings will be the devastating floods impacting eastern Iowa.

WASHINGTON DC (May 16, 2019) — The Senate today unanimously passed legislation authored by Senators Charles "Chuck" Grassley (R-IA) and Kirsten Gillibrand (D-NY) to improve access to assistance for first-responders permanently disabled in the line of duty.

WASHINGTON DC (May 16, 2019) — The Senate Judiciary Committee today unanimously approved bipartisan legislation supported by Senator Charles "Chuck" Grassley of Iowa, a senior committee member, to prevent foreign governments from exploiting US immigration laws in an effort to undermine American elections.
